From ebacbe03580cf2c4022616b5dc9ba46757fee379 Mon Sep 17 00:00:00 2001
From: Spencer Brown <spencer@privategrity.com>
Date: Fri, 16 Nov 2018 14:25:53 -0800
Subject: [PATCH] Reinstate UDB into the integration test

---
 basice2e/clients.goldoutput/client6.out |  2 ++
 basice2e/registration-commands.txt      |  6 ++----
 basice2e/run.sh                         | 20 ++++++++++----------
 run.sh                                  |  2 +-
 4 files changed, 15 insertions(+), 15 deletions(-)
 create mode 100644 basice2e/clients.goldoutput/client6.out

diff --git a/basice2e/clients.goldoutput/client6.out b/basice2e/clients.goldoutput/client6.out
new file mode 100644
index 0000000..8f1f6d2
--- /dev/null
+++ b/basice2e/clients.goldoutput/client6.out
@@ -0,0 +1,2 @@
+UDB registration successful.
+UDB search successful. Returned user 6, public key "\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00\x00this is not a real public key"
diff --git a/basice2e/registration-commands.txt b/basice2e/registration-commands.txt
index 2da45dc..3b62580 100644
--- a/basice2e/registration-commands.txt
+++ b/basice2e/registration-commands.txt
@@ -1,4 +1,2 @@
-PUSHKEY testkeyid 0 PQc4L1rz532d0TM7pjzn76w/VPbnpGM9cQqASqV21iEj5Ioi2E0GbsIY3TNKk92chm8uDplIufqFhWrxYIDMtv8nFY4zcElX8d5MdkIHn9VeoKm1v2O7VfjO2nTHCMSho/2ElHHxsmW3k6lNlTa4jMabnOCWWyRsJkHghZzmpdk=
-PUSHKEY testkeyid 128 95EywPjbzEf0k2Zjd9uXk3YrXjnxXKMulznM16YQaEF7pFwKPqmc0UQm+CSXm0JbmeZeOihb1otHvWAI9TbnIlJ8r22Jd1H36nAQ2CgDZD0t8Cy49kC1ACPRJW82sUh2WNhRVPdR9dtH48dDU5OW4ZWb209mBqQ4QPvSEzn/UOk=
-REGISTER EMAIL jake@privategrity.com Mb97kxMHVqi4Jx13rsZiiuH/V5TKlCzWKdXbWwKfDVE=
-SEARCH EMAIL jake@privategrity.com
+REGISTER EMAIL jake@elixxir.io
+SEARCH EMAIL jake@elixxir.io
diff --git a/basice2e/run.sh b/basice2e/run.sh
index 52022db..50ec125 100755
--- a/basice2e/run.sh
+++ b/basice2e/run.sh
@@ -94,7 +94,7 @@ echo $PIDVAL >> results/serverpids
 echo "$CHANNELCMD -- $PIDVAL"
 
 # Start a user discovery bot server
-UDBCMD="../bin/udb --config udb.yaml"
+UDBCMD="../bin/udb -v --config udb.yaml"
 $UDBCMD >> $UDBOUT 2>&1 &
 PIDVAL=$!
 echo $PIDVAL >> results/serverpids
@@ -108,21 +108,21 @@ echo $PIDVAL >> results/serverpids
 echo "$DUMMYCMD -- $PIDVAL"
 
 # Start a gateway
-GATEWAYCMD="../bin/gateway --config gateway.yaml"
+GATEWAYCMD="../bin/gateway -v --config gateway.yaml"
 $GATEWAYCMD >> $GATEWAYOUT 2>&1 &
 PIDVAL=$!
 echo $PIDVAL >> results/serverpids
 echo "$GATEWAYCMD -- $PIDVAL"
 
 # Send a registration command
-#cat registration-commands.txt | while read LINE
-#do
-#    CLIENTCMD="timeout 240s ../bin/client -f blob6 --numnodes 5 -g $GATEWAY -i 6 -d 13 -m \"$LINE\""
-#    eval $CLIENTCMD >> $CLIENTOUT/client6.out 2>&1 &
-#    PIDVAL=$!
-#    echo "$CLIENTCMD -- $PIDVAL"
-#    wait $PIDVAL
-#done
+cat registration-commands.txt | while read LINE
+do
+    CLIENTCMD="timeout 240s ../bin/client -f blob6 --numnodes 5 -g $GATEWAY -i 6 -d 13 -m \"$LINE\""
+    eval $CLIENTCMD >> $CLIENTOUT/client6.out 2>&1 &
+    PIDVAL=$!
+    echo "$CLIENTCMD -- $PIDVAL"
+    wait $PIDVAL
+done
 
 # Send a channel message that all clients will receive
 CLIENTCMD="timeout 240s ../bin/client -f blob5 --numnodes 5 -g $GATEWAY -i 5 -d 31 -m \"Channel, Hello\""
diff --git a/run.sh b/run.sh
index 5174f63..9e9aa70 100755
--- a/run.sh
+++ b/run.sh
@@ -11,4 +11,4 @@ popd
 # View result logs
 # Not using $EDITOR or $VISUAL because many editors that people set those to
 # don't have as easy support for viewing multiple files
-${INTEGRATION_EDITOR:-gedit} ./basice2e/results/clients/*.out ./basice2e/results/servers/*.console ./basice2e/results/gateway.log ./basice2e/results/channelbot.console&
+${INTEGRATION_EDITOR:-gedit} ./basice2e/results/clients/*.out ./basice2e/results/servers/*.console ./basice2e/results/*.log ./basice2e/results/*.console&
-- 
GitLab